Como fazer Migas Lower Fat

  1. Heat cooking spray in a large nonstick skillet over medium heat. Add 1/2 medium onion (chopped), 1/2 green bell pepper (chopped), and 1/2 red bell pepper (chopped). Saute for 5 minutes, or until tender.
  2. Stir in 1 (14.5 ounce) can diced tomatoes, undrained, 1/2 cup low-sodium chicken broth, 1/2 teaspoon ground cumin, and 1/4 teaspoon salt.
  3. Reduce heat to low, cover, and simmer for 15 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  4. While the vegetable mixture simmers, prepare the tortillas: Cut 6 corn tortillas into 1-inch strips. Cut strips in half crosswise.
  5. Once the vegetable mixture is cooked, remove it from the skillet and set aside, keeping warm.
  6. Add cooking spray to the same skillet. Add the tortilla strips and cook over medium heat for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until golden brown and crispy.
  7. In a separate bowl, whisk 6 large eggs with a pinch of black pepper.
  8. Pour the whisked eggs into the skillet with the tortilla strips. Cook over medium heat, without stirring, until the eggs begin to set on the bottom.
  9. Using a spatula, gently lift the edges of the eggs to allow uncooked egg to flow underneath. Continue until the eggs are mostly set but still slightly moist.
  10. Sprinkle with the remaining 1/4 teaspoon salt and the crispy tortilla strips.
  11. Spoon the warm vegetable mixture over the eggs. Sprinkle with 1/2 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ese (optional).
  12. Serve immediately and enjoy!
